Corporate Affairs Intern

1200.00 - 1400.00 EUR / Month · Job Posted June 14, 2026

Job Responsibility

  • Drive Mirakl's media presence by crafting press releases and institutional content, preparing press briefings, tracking media coverage, and coordinating with our PR agencies across France and Europe
  • Support executive communications by preparing public speaking materials, key messages, and Q&A documents for Mirakl leaders' institutional appearances and events
  • Strengthen Mirakl's public affairs strategy through regulatory monitoring (e-commerce, AI, platform economy) and contributing to the drafting of position papers and advocacy materials
  • Build and nurture relationships with public stakeholders — engaging with MPs, senators, ministerial offices, and European institutions through institutional meetings and events
  • Create and curate institutional social media content in French, ensuring editorial quality and alignment with the marketplace editorial calendar

Requirements

  • Currently pursuing a Master's degree (Bac+5) in Communications, Public Affairs, or Political Science from a business school, Sciences Po, or university
  • First hands-on experience in press relations, institutional communications, and/or public affairs (internship or apprenticeship)
  • Genuine passion for e-commerce, digital transformation, and the platform economy
  • Exceptional written and verbal communication in both French and English
  • Strong organisational skills with the ability to manage multiple projects simultaneously
  • Research and analytical skills for regulatory and media monitoring
  • Sharp attention to detail and high editorial standards
  • Collaborative mindset, comfortable working in an international and fast-paced environment
  • French: Native / C2 level required
  • English: C2 level required

What we offer

  • 50% reimbursement of public transport costs
  • Ticket Restaurant card
  • Join a vibrant intern & apprentice community: #MiraklInterns
